Форум » Коммерческие программы » Помгоите составить формулу расчета цены! » Ответить

Помгоите составить формулу расчета цены!

experrrt: Всем добрый день. Сейчас сделал формулу расчета цен по номеру ценовой категории: RM(P*(1+Choose(Z,0.11,0.12,0.13,0.15,0.17,0.19,0.22,0.25,0.28,0.35,0.4))) Конечно буду еще все редактировать, но вот вопрос, не могу понять как сделать чтобы, если нет номера ценовой категории цена рассчитывалась исходя из указанной в карточке наценки, т.е. если стоит наценка в %, то в процентах, если указана сумма то чтобы прибавлялась эта сумма. Получается мне нужно добавить условие что , если не указана ценовая категория цена рассчитывалась как (P+N) , ну или присвоить категорию, а в ней уже было условие , чтобы рассчитывать цену из карточки товара. Сколько не пытаюсь добавить условие ни чего не получается. Извините за тупость

Ответов - 2

memo4x4: Поможаем ... :) Давайте пойдем логическим путем и вместе, в качестве примера. 1. Используя арифметику 2-го класса, открываем скобки и переводим операцию умножения к суммированию: RM(P+P*Choose(Z,0.11,0.12,0.13,0.15,0.17,0.19,0.22,0.25,0.28,0.35,0.4)) 2. Теперь осталось только добавить условие на отсутствие ценовой категории (Z=0) и в результате: RM(P+Choose(Z=0,N,P*Choose(Z,0.11,0.12,0.13,0.15,0.17,0.19,0.22,0.25,0.28,0.35,0.4))) 3. Кажется все. :)

experrrt: Огромное спасибо! Хоть арифметика и 2 класса, но дается с трудом На самом деле я с условиями запутался, точнее с синтаксисом



полная версия страницы